Toshiba Carbon Fibre TV
Feb 21, 08 08:00 PM PDT

Well, well, it looks like TVs of the future could come with the same material used in building cars - Toshiba has just unveiled a concept design at their spring press event, showing off a Toshiba TV in carbon fibre. Developed only in extremely limited quantities as per dealer request for the market in Turkey, this unusual finish would bump the price by up to an additional thousand dollars. I guess these will be pretty rare in years to come since Toshiba has no plans to roll it out anywhere else in the world on a large scale.
